Paris Kea: ‘The Crowd Was Absolutely Amazing, Carmichael Was Literally Shaking’
Posted Feb 1, 2019
With a win over No. 1 Notre Dame, UNC women’s basketball snapped a 198 game losing streak for unranked opponents against the top team in the country. Senior guard Paris Kea scored 30 points and contributed 10 assists in the win. For her performance, she was named the ESPNW National Player of the Week. “I think I just liked the challenge,” Paris Kea said.
